Transaction 30d8ecf886e1ddb662c4fded078927ab89aa46cf5a6f0ecf0a16f79858e37825
1 Input
1 Output
-
30d8ecf886e1ddb662c4fded078927ab89aa46cf5a6f0ecf0a16f79858e37825:0
- value
- 89000
- script pubkey
- OP_0 OP_PUSHBYTES_20 08430c714512ccd0c95e3e8c18a4b748678ef46d
- address
- bc1qpppscu29ztxdpj2786xp3f9hfpncaardmnw2s6